/**
* An `Actor` that wraps around converted `NumberPool`s and synchronizes a portion of the number registration process.
* The ultimate goal is to manage a coherent group of unique identifiers for a given "region" (`Zone`).
* Both parts of the UID system sit atop the `Zone` for easy external access.
* The plain part - the `NumberPoolHub` here - is used for low-priority requests such as checking for existing associations.
* This `Actor` is the involved portion that paces registration and unregistration.<br>
* <br>
* A four part process is used for object registration tasks.
* First, the requested `NumberPool` is located among the list of known `NumberPool`s.
* Second, an asynchronous request is sent to that pool to retrieve a number.
* (Only any number. Only a failing case allows for selection of a specific number.)
* Third, the asynchronous request returns and the original information about the request is recovered.
* Fourth, both sides of the contract are completed by the object being assigned the number and
* the underlying "number source" is made to remember an association between the object and the number.
* Short circuits and recoveries as available on all steps though reporting is split between logging and callbacks.
* The process of removing the association between a number and object (unregistering) is a similar four part process.<br>
* <br>
* The important relationship between this `Actor` and the `Map` of `NumberPoolActors` is an "gate."
* A single `Map` is constructed and shared between multiple entry points to the UID system where requests are messaged.
* Multiple entry points send messages to the same `NumberPool`.
* That `NumberPool` deals with the messages one at a time and sends reply to each entry point that communicated with it.
* This process is almost as fast as the process of the `NumberPool` selecting a number.
* (At least, both should be fast.)
* @param guid the `NumberPoolHub` that is partially manipulated by this `Actor`
* @param poolActors a common mapping created from the `NumberPool`s in `guid`;
* there is currently no check for this condition save for requests failing
*/
class UniqueNumberSystem(private val guid : NumberPoolHub, private val poolActors : Map[String, ActorRef]) extends Actor {

/**
* A `NumberSource` is considered a master "pool" of numbers from which all numbers are available to be drawn.
* The numbers are considered to be exclusive.<br>
* <br>
* This source utilizes all positive integers (to `Int.MaxValue`, anyway) and zero.
* It allocates number `Monitors` as it needs them.
* While this allows for a wide range of possible numbers, the internal structure expands and contracts as needed.
* The underlying flexible structure is a `LongMap` and is subject to constraints regarding `LongMap` growth.
*/
